ERIC via EBSCO
is a key source for education information. Allows users to access articles from scholarly as well as professional periodicals, in addition to ERIC documents. Many articles are available in full-text, and there are links to full-text ERIC documents available.

Professional Development Collection
Designed for professional educators, provides full text of articles from nearly 550 journals, many of which are peer-reviewed.

PsycARTICLES
Includes the full text of 45 American Psychological Association (APA) journals as well as 8 from allied organizations. Coverage goes back to 1985.

PsycINFO
Covers professional and academic literature in psychology and related disciplines including medicine, psychiatry, nursing, sociology, education, pharmacology, physiology, linguistics, and other areas. There are 2,000 titles dating back to 1805. Linked full text is available.
